{"schema_version":"1.0","canonical_url":"https://patentable.app/patents/US-11252550","patent":{"patent_number":"US-11252550","title":"Frequency-division-coordinated automatic power control for near-field communication","assignee":null,"inventors":[],"filing_date":"2020-12-03T00:00:00.000Z","publication_date":"2022-02-15T00:00:00.000Z","cpc_codes":["H04W","H04B","H04L","H04L","H04L"],"num_claims":21,"abstract":"Techniques are described for frequency-division-coordination of automatic power control (APC) in a transceiver of a near-field reader. Such frequency-division-coordinated APC (FDC-APC) can enable continuous APC updates concurrent with communication frames to achieve field strength specifications without conventional degradations in communication reliability. For example, a transceiver implements a FDC-APC loop that received a detuning signal from signals received and/or transmitted over a near-field communication link, generates an error signal by comparing the detuning signal with a reference detuning level, and updates a power control signal according to an update frequency (e.g., corresponding to a APC loop bandwidth) that is a function of at least a filter frequency profile and is out-of-band with respect to a modulation frequency band. Modulated signals can be transmitted over the near-field communication link according to variable power settings controlled to the power control signal."},"analysis":{"summary":null,"layman_explanation":null,"technical_analysis":null,"business_analysis":null,"faqs":null,"topics":[],"tech_cluster":null},"seo":{"title":"Frequency-division-coordinated automatic power control for near-field communication","description":"Techniques are described for frequency-division-coordination of automatic power control (APC) in a transceiver of a near-field reader.
